In the late 1980s, Chayanne was establishing himself as a solo artist after the dissolution of the Puerto Rican boy band, Los Chicos. It was during this transitional phase that Chayanne’s career catapulted with the release of his self-titled album, Chayanne (1987), which marked a turning point for him as an international entertainer. Within this album, a particular song began to pave Chayanne’s road to widespread acclaim.
“Fiesta en América” became his debut major success, a dynamic and energetic tune that captured the spirit of Latin pop of the time. The song stood out with its catchy beat, lively composition, and a chorus that connected with listeners globally. With the launch of “Fiesta en América,” Chayanne evolved from being a national star to gaining global recognition, highlighting the extensive appeal of his music.
The success of “Fiesta en América” was more than just a matter of luck. In the late 1980s, Latin music was undergoing a transformation, beginning to gain attention in international markets. Chayanne’s timing, combined with his undeniable charisma and vocal talent, allowed him to capitalize on this growing trend. The song achieved prominent positions on charts, especially in Latin America, and contributed to the album’s commercial success. This accomplishment demonstrated the potential of Latin artists to win over audiences beyond their immediate region.
